#f06edf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f06edf is composed of 94.1% red, 43.1%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.2% magenta, 7.1%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 307.8 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 68.6%. #f06edf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dcff with #e100bf.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

Shades and Tints of #f06edf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f020d is the darkest color, while #fffcfe is the lightest one.
